What is Seafood Boil?

Seafood boil is a culinary tradition that originated in the Southern United States, typically involving cooking seafood like shrimp, crab legs and crawfish with corn on the cob, red potatoes and smoked sausage. It is often served outdoors or at casual gatherings while being enjoyed communally.

  • The dish originates from Cajun cuisine of Louisiana
  • It traditionally includes spices like cayenne pepper, garlic powder, paprika along with lemon juice for flavoring
  • Famous accompaniments to this dish include bread rolls or crusty french baguette

1) Seafood Chowder
Take advantage of any leftover shellfish like lobster tails or crabmeat by using them in one of the most beloved classic soups out there: chowder. Combine potatoes, onions, celery, bacon bits and garlic with cream broth and add chunks of your cooked seafood towards the end. Unique tip? Use a tablespoon old bay seasoning.

2) Fried Rice
If you have leftover shrimp or crawfish tail meat then whipping up fried rice does not only make sense but this dish is packed with nutrients too! Sauté scrambled eggs (about two), sliced green onion whites and minced garlic together until cooked on medium heat; add cold day-old rice next followed by frozen peas before stir-frying everything together quickly over high heat until fully hot through and heated to steaming perfection- toss in your boiled shrimp last minute.

Table with useful data:

Seafood Quantity Cooking Time Seasoning
Shrimp 1 pound 3-5 minutes Old Bay, lemon, garlic butter
Crab Legs 2-3 pounds 5-7 minutes Cajun seasoning, butter
Crawfish 5-7 pounds 10-15 minutes Cajun seasoning, garlic butter
Mussels 2-3 pounds 8-10 minutes White wine, garlic butter, parsley
Corn on the Cob 6-8 ears 10-15 minutes Butter, paprika, salt, pepper
